The National Monuments Service's description
M. Moore aerial Photographs (ASIAP (45) 37 ) taken in 1976 identified possible pond, no evidence of any pond or archaeological feature in area marked on OS 6-inch map. Could be a cropmark opf a levelled enclosure. Situated on flat reclaimed grassland in upland area with good views in all directions.
The above description is derived from 'The Archaeological Inventory of County Tipperary. Vol. 1 - North Tipperary' compiled by Jean Farrelly and Caimin O'Brien (Dublin: Stationery Office, 2002).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research.
